Railway safety involves a large number of standards and regulations in different areas. These also include fire protection in rolling stock, where EN 45545-2 plays a key role. This standard is part of the set of European standards developed to ensure fire safety in railway vehicles.

Why is EN 45545-2 so important?

EN 45545-2:2013 regulates the fire performance of materials and components in railway vehicles. This standard sets out clear and strict requirements that materials must meet to ensure the safety of passengers and staff in the event of fire.

EN 45545-2 is classified according to the various levels of risk associated with their design and operation:

  • HL1: Lowest risk level
  • HL2: Intermediate risk level
  • HL3: Highest risk level

And the factors influencing the classification of the hazard level are:

  • Kilometres travelled in tunnels: vehicles operating in long tunnels have a higher risk, which raises their classification to HL2 or HL3.
  • Automation: Automated (driverless) trains have stricter requirements due to the lack of trained personnel on board to manage emergencies.
  • Vehicle design: Trains that are double-decker or have sleeping compartments are considered more ‘dangerous’.
  • Operational categories: There are several operational categories based on the type of route (underground, elevated structures, etc.), directly affecting the risk assessment.

 

Thus, meeting the HL3 classification means that the material has passed rigorous tests for flammability, flame spread, density and smoke toxicity, and is reserved for vehicles operating in high-risk scenarios such as long tunnels, night trains or driverless trains. Plastazote® LD 15 FM ALU: The Foam that meets the EN 45545-2 standard.

Plastazote® LD 15 FM ALU is a product that ZFoam has been using successfully for more than ten years. This closed cell cross-linked polyethylene foam, manufactured by nitrogen injection, incorporates flame retardant additives to improve its fire resistance and is designed to offer exceptional performance in demanding applications

What makes it so special?

  • Lightweight: With a density of 15 kg/m³, it is easy to manage, highly efficient and makes it the lightest polyolefin foam on the market.
  • Closed cell structure: It does not absorb water, which makes it an ideal choice for humid environments and at risk of condensation, especially in locations where the temperature difference between the inside and outside of the carriage is extremely high. It is the perfect product for climates with extreme temperatures, whether in summer or winter.
  • Superior thermal insulation: A thermal conductivity of only 0.037 W/mK ensures efficient temperature control and allows for optimal design when calculating insulation thicknesses.
  • Chemical-free: Produced without foam residues (VOC), ensuring a healthier indoor environment.
  • Easy adaptability to curved surfaces: Lightweight and elastic material. Ideal for projects with complex geometries.
  • Excellent cutting and machining properties: Allows precise customisation for various applications.
  • Chemical resistance: Resistant to most oils, solvents, acids and alkalis.
  • Durability: Weather resistant and with good UV stability.
  • Halogen Free Versions: HF (Halogen Free) versions are available with all the features described above.

And when it comes to safety, Plastazote® LD 15 FM ALU is certified for performance:

  • R1* (indoor surfaces): Classified at levels HL1, HL2 and HL3.
  • R10* (ceilings): Meets the highest requirements, also in HL1, HL2 and HL3.

(*) Certifications available in the full range of thincknesses.
